What colors are in purple?
Tints of purple are created by mixing red, blue, and white. These tints will be lighter colors, like orchid. Shades of purple are made by mixing red, blue, and black. Shades will be darker and deeper colors, like indigo.

Is magenta purple or pink?
Magenta is a color in between red and purple or pink and purple. Sometimes it is confused with pink or purple. In terms of the HSV (RGB) color wheel, it is the color halfway between red and purple and is composed equally of red and blue (50% red and 50% blue).

What is red purple called?
Rojo-Purpura
Red-purple is the color that is called Rojo-Purpura (the Spanish word for “red-purple”) in the Guía de coloraciones (Guide to colorations) by Rosa Gallego and Juan Carlos Sanz, a color dictionary published in 2005 that is widely popular in the Hispanophone realm.

Is magenta a purple?
Magenta (/məˈdʒɛntə/) is a color that is variously defined as purplish-red, reddish-purple or mauvish-crimson. On color wheels of the RGB (additive) and CMY (subtractive) color models, it is located exactly midway between red and blue.
